First off, let's talk about what tolerances are. In CNC machining, tolerances refer to the allowable deviation from a specified dimension. For example, if you specify a flange to have a diameter of 50mm with a tolerance of ±0.1mm, it means the actual diameter of the machined flange can be anywhere between 49.9mm and 50.1mm.

The tolerances achievable in CNC machining flanges depend on several factors. One of the most important factors is the type of CNC machine being used. Modern CNC machines are highly precise and can achieve very tight tolerances. For instance, high - end CNC turning centers can typically hold tolerances in the range of ±0.005mm to ±0.02mm for simple features like diameters and lengths. However, the complexity of the flange design can also impact the achievable tolerances.

If the flange has complex geometries, such as multiple holes at specific angles or intricate surface profiles, it can be more challenging to maintain tight tolerances. This is because the cutting tools may need to make multiple passes and navigate around different features, increasing the chances of small errors accumulating. In such cases, the achievable tolerances might be in the range of ±0.05mm to ±0.1mm.

Another factor is the material of the flange. Different materials have different properties that can affect machining accuracy. For example, soft materials like aluminum are generally easier to machine and can achieve tighter tolerances compared to harder materials like stainless steel. Stainless steel has a higher strength and hardness, which can cause more wear on the cutting tools and lead to slightly larger tolerances. When machining stainless steel flanges, you might expect tolerances in the range of ±0.03mm to ±0.1mm depending on the design complexity.

Surface finish also plays a role in tolerances. A smoother surface finish often requires more precise machining, which can impact the achievable tolerances. If a flange needs a very high - quality surface finish, the machining process may need to be adjusted to ensure that the surface is free of defects while still maintaining the desired dimensional accuracy.

We also have a strict quality control system in place. After each flange is machined, it goes through a series of inspections using advanced measuring equipment such as coordinate measuring machines (CMMs). These machines can accurately measure the dimensions of the flange and compare them to the specified tolerances. If any part is found to be out of tolerance, we take immediate steps to correct it.
